Social Inclusion and Community Activation Programme
The Social Inclusion and Community Activation Programme (SICAP) is co-funded by the Irish
Government, through the Department of Rural and Community Development and the Gaeltacht, and the European Social Fund Plus under the Employment, Inclusion, Skills and Training (EIST) Programme 2021 -2027.

LEADER promotes sustainable development in Europe’s rural areas addressing economic, social and environmental concerns. The LEADER Programme is an EU & Irish Government grant aid programme which supports rural communities to become better places to live and work. CCLD have prepared a ‘Local Development Strategy’ (LDS) plan to guide us in delivering the LEADER programme, which commenced in April 2024 and will run until end 2027

Tús is a Department of Social Protection activation initiative
Tús is a Department of Social Protection activation initiative for people who are long-term unemployed and in receipt of Jobseekers Allowance. It was launched in December 2010. Breffni Integrated run the TÚS Initiative in County Cavan.
